We are seeking a highly skilled and detail-oriented Senior Accountant to join our finance team. The ideal candidate is not only proficient in traditional accounting but also possesses a strong aptitude for systems and data-related work. This role offers the opportunity to blend finance expertise with technology, ensuring accurate reporting while driving improvements in processes through system optimization and data analysis.
EssentialJob Functions Core Accounting Functions
- Perform general ledger accounting and maintenance, including monthly close processes and reconciliations for the Campbell Oil wholesale fuels division.
- Prepare and review journal entries and ensure compliance with GAAP and corporate policies.
- Analyze financial statements and variance reports to identify trends, risks, and opportunities.
- Works cross functionally with operations teams to understand key drivers of financials, maintain rebate accruals, and ensure cost allocations are accurate.
- Assist in preparing monthly, quarterly, and annual financial statements.
- Support and assist in quarterly bank covenant reporting
- Collaborate with IT and finance teams on ERP system updates, maintenance, and optimization.
- Extract, analyze, and interpret data from systems using advanced Excel techniques, business intelligence tools, or data analytics platforms.
- Identify inefficiencies in workflows and recommend system-driven improvements.
- Generate detailed reports and dashboards to present insights to management.
- Contribute to automation initiatives by working with IT to identify new technologies to streamline accounting processes, such as reconciliation or reporting tasks.
- Participate in cross-functional projects to integrate data tools with financial reporting functions.
- Assist and support in creation and documentation of internal controls related to cash, payables, inventory control, and month end documentation
- Assist in training and mentoring finance staff on compliance standards
- Education:
Bachelor’s degree in Accounting, Finance, or related field (CPA preferred). - Experience:
Minimum 5–7 years of accounting experience - Advanced proficiency in Excel (VLOOKUP, XLOOKUP, pivot tables).
- Familiarity with data visualization solutions such as Power BI or Tableau helpful.
- Strong understanding of GAAP, internal controls, and compliance standards.
- Soft Skills:
Exceptional analytical and problem-solving abilities. A strong communicator who can translate financial results to operational stakeholders.
